How does the time period of the setting in "part 1: a son's adventures" shape penelope?
Margaret [11]

Answer:

It forces her to have to outwit her suitors instead of having the option to merely refuse them.

book : Odyssey

Penelope is Odysseus' wife

Odysseus is far away

Other people men want marry Penelope because they think

Odysseus is dead

Penelope tells her suitors that she will marry one of them when she finishes a weaving, a burial shroud for Laertes, Odysseus's father.

As she weaves the shroud during the day, at night, away from the eyes of the suitors, Penelope undoes the weaving that she had done that day.
